Primarily a holiday destination, Pitlochry is located in the heart of Scotland and offers a wide range of things to see and do. The town has retained many stone-built Victorian buildings and the main street has an unusual period cast iron canopy over one side. For such a small highland town there is a surprisingly large variety of restaurants, cafes and eateries to discover, offering everything from simple fish and chips to top-class menus and stylish cuisine. Of course, what makes it truly special is the stunning scenery and beautiful vistas of the surrounding countryside and mountains. The area is a veritable Mecca for hill-walkers, ramblers, nature enthusiasts and mountain climbers alike.
